Despina Mavridou
Miss Despina Mavridou is a consultant obstetrician and gynaecologist. She is Lead Clinician for Fertility Services, having trained as a Fellow in Fertility and Assisted Conception.
She specialises in infertility concerns, preconception advice, fertility consultation, ovarian reserve screening, polycystic ovaries, endometriosis, follicle tracking (natural and treatment cycle), ovulation induction, fertility assessment and fertility preservation-egg freezing, intrauterine insemination, IVF and HyCoSy.
Miss Mavridou has extensive training in minimal access surgery and outpatient hysteroscopy, and provides hysteroscopic corrective surgery for uterine anomalies and fibroid resections as part of fertility treatment.
She has special interests in abnormal uterine bleeding, endometriosis, adenomyosis, polycystic ovarian syndrome, assessment of ovarian reserve and is passionate about fertility preservation.
Miss Mavridou is a graduate of The University of St Andrew's in Scotland and Victoria University Medical School in Manchester.
After her junior resident years in the UK, Despina spent some years in the United States as a research fellow in the development of group B streptococcus vaccine at Harvard University, where she was a Harvard University Scholar.
She then stayed on to do her obstetrics and gynaecology residency in St Louis, Missouri before returning to the UK.
She teaches medical students and trainees and her work has been published in High Risk Obstetrics: The Requisites in Obstetrics and Gynecology.
